The Lagrange-mesh R-matrix method is generalized to inhomogeneous equations. This method is numerically stable and efficient. It can be directly used for transfer reactions with the formalism discussed by Ascuitto and Glendenning [Phys. Rev. 181 , 1396 (1969)] and for inclusive breakup reactions modeled by Ichimura, Austern, and Vincent [Phys. Rev. C 32 , 431 (1985)]. We first present a simple example to assess the method. Then the application to the Nb-93(d , pX ) nonelastic breakup is discussed.
